TELEMARKETING UPDATE

 

Over the past few weeks the Seniors Issues Office of the Elliot Lake O.P.P. has been receiving numerous calls from the citizens of Elliot Lake about phone calls they have received from the Police Association of Ontario soliciting for funds.

 

It is relayed to our office that this seems to be a high-pressure solicitation and some people feel pressured to give a donation. It should be realized that in fact the Police Association of Ontario (P.A.O.) have hired a telemarketing firm to solicit on their behalf for their Cops and Kids Fishing Campaign.

 

As with any telemarketer that calls, you have the right not to donate money and it should be remembered that when you donate through a telemarketing firm only a portion of your donation goes to the actual cause. If you have felt pressured to donate and have received your donation request form and have now changed your mind, simply write this on the request and return it in the envelope provided. Also if you do not wish to have any further calls from the PAO’s telemarketer tell them to put you on their Do Not Call list or you can e-mail your name and telephone to the PAO at [email protected]

 

The Seniors Issues Office has also been in contact with the Canadian Marketing Association (CMA) who maintain a Do Not Call list for the their Member organizations, which accounts for approximately 80% of all telemarketing business. Anyone who wishes to no longer receive telemarketing calls or junk mail can contact the CMA and have their named removed from these lists. This can be done a couple of ways. For those that have a computer you can go to the CMA’s website at http://www.the-cma.org/ and point at the Consumer Information Link on the left of your screen and then go into the Do Not Contact section and register online. Once again it should be stated that this would remove your information only from those lists that the CMA provides to its own clients, but that this is a good portion of the unwanted solicitation that you receive. You should see a decrease in telemarketing phone calls and unsolicited mail within 3 months of registering and your name will be kept on file for three years before having to register again. Also if there is more than one person in your household receiving unsolicited mail their name should be added to the Do Not Contact list. Also it should be noted that this will not stop the flow of local flyers or locally delivered mail that you may receive.
